Sheffield Wednesday legend Carlton Palmer, renowned for his astute football analysis, shares insight into the gripping narrative surrounding the potential return of Canadian sensation Iké Ugbo to the Owls’ roster. As negotiations unfold with Troyes, the French club holding Ugbo’s contract, the atmosphere is charged with anticipation as fans and stakeholders eagerly await a resolution.

Palmer, drawing on his deep understanding of the intricacies of football deals, highlights the complexities inherent in securing Ugbo’s services permanently. The financial demands set by Troyes present a substantial hurdle, requiring shrewd maneuvering and delicate bargaining from both parties. However, amidst this standoff, Palmer detects a glimmer of hope in Ugbo’s unwavering desire to reunite with Sheffield Wednesday, hinting at a potential breakthrough in negotiations.

The seasoned football pundit suggests that a temporary loan agreement with a reasonable fee could serve as a pragmatic interim solution while the club navigates the financial intricacies of a permanent transfer. This approach not only ensures the presence of an impactful striker but also aligns with the club’s strategic recruitment objectives, balancing ambition with financial prudence.
